面向对象之封装
2015-11-07 10:04
309 查看
using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ace ConsoleApplication1 { class Program { static void Main(string[] args) { student s = new student();//初始化对象 //s.Code = 1; s.Name = "zhangsan";//Code,Name是类的成员 s.shuzi = 19; Console.Write(s.Code.ToString()); Console.ReadLine(); } } }
using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ace ConsoleApplication1 { class student { private int _Code;//private只能在自己的类中访问 public int Code//封装属性 {//有两个方法 get { return shuzi; }//1.读 set { if (value >= 1 && value <= 10) _Code = value; else _Code = 0; }//2.取 } public int shuzi; public string Name;//public可以再其他类中访问 } }
相关文章推荐
- 安卓traceview性能测试
- 值得学习的C C++语言开源项目
- code.google.com
- hdoj 2767 Proving Equivalences【强连通&&tarjan】
- WAMP 80端口被Microsoft-HTTPAPI/2.0占用的解决办法
- Java中的多重继承
- 检查字符串中是否有外链
- 制作JAR
- 恶意代码清除实战
- 打开qt出现提示无法覆盖文件 /home/xxx/.config/Qtcreator/qtversion.xml : Permission denied
- php中的常量
- 第五次实验 稀疏矩阵的存储和快速转置
- 【C#】MouseEventArgs事件参数获取鼠标的位置
- 既然选择了、再怎么艰难也要走下去
- 《九护》一款只专注于老人实时定位的应用
- 黑马程序员——java基础---集合(上)
- 既然选择了、再怎么艰难也要走下去
- Nginx + IIS
- SEL类型
- POJ2407-Relatives(欧拉函数裸题)